In 1976, when I was 17, my Dad and I spent a substantial part of our Saturday fixing our station wagon's brakes. It was dirty, tedious, hard work. We saved $175 and we were really pleased with ourselves so we got my Mom to take our picture. Fast forward 32 years (jeez!). Grant and I saved $129 by replacing the power supply on the kids' computer. It's sort of hard to compare -- it was tedious, and it took about an hour (given travel time to purchase the part), and I think we were no less pleased. As I was about to throw away the old power supply I recalled that Grant is now 17 -- the same age as I was in the picture with Dad. So...we got Cyndy to take our picture in exactly the same pose.
